Lead Records Management Specialist (Finance)
Acts as an ambassador for Central Records providing education and training related to best retention practices and procedures within the department and across the company. Supervises the work of a team of employees focused on collection and maintenance of records in order to maintain compliance with industry, customer, and federal regulations. Maintains and administers personnel training records to ensure compliance is met.
